Discomfort sucks. Losing your job is embarrassing and humiliating. And many times, it feels like the end of the end. But what if it’s that start of a new beginning? In today’s episode we’re talking about something pretty massive that happened in Rylee and Josh’s life recently and the feelings that came along with it. And it had us thinking, are we looking at the end of things as failure or are we looking at the end of one thing as an opportunity to pivot and do something new and better? Why do we automatically attribute change to something negative? Change is good. Change is cathartic. And change allows something new and better to come around the corner. I’m fact, we’re choosing to make change work for us and leave us feeling good as new.
